Sourcing guidance for Diamond Laps

How to choose the right Diamond Laps for industrial or lapidary use?

Selecting high-quality diamond laps requires balancing abrasive concentration, bond type, and substrate flatness. For heavy material removal, prioritize electroplated diamond laps which feature a single layer of diamonds for aggressive cutting. For fine polishing and finishing, resin-bonded or sintered laps are superior as they expose new diamond particles as the matrix wears down, ensuring a consistent finish. Always verify the backing material; high-grade aluminum or master laps are preferred over plastic to prevent warping and ensure precision flatness within ±0.05mm.

What are the key technical specifications and compliance standards for Diamond Laps?

Buyers must specify the Grit Size (ranging from 60# for coarse grinding to 3000#+ for polishing) and the Arbor Hole diameter (typically 1/2 inch or 1 inch) to ensure compatibility with grinding machines. Ensure the products meet ISO 9001 quality management standards for manufacturing consistency. For safety, verify that the laps are rated for the maximum RPM of your equipment to prevent centrifugal failure. If sourcing for the EU market, ensure compliance with EN 13236 safety requirements for superabrasive products.

How can I evaluate the durability and performance of a supplier's diamond laps?

Request a diamond concentration report; higher concentration typically leads to a longer tool life but higher initial cost. Evaluate the electroplating thickness to ensure the diamond layer won't peel under high friction. It is highly recommended to order a sample set to test the coolant compatibility (water vs. oil-based) and to check for 'scratches' caused by poorly graded diamond powder. Top-tier suppliers on Made-in-China.com often provide third-party inspection reports (such as SGS or BV) to validate grit uniformity.

What are the typical usage scenarios and maintenance requirements?

Diamond laps are essential for gemstone faceting, glass grinding, semiconductor wafer thinning, and carbide tool sharpening. To maximize lifespan, users must employ constant water lubrication to flush away debris and prevent overheating. Maintenance involves regular dressing of resin-bonded laps using a dressing stone to expose fresh diamonds. For electroplated laps, ensure they are dried completely after use to prevent oxidation of the steel substrate.

Cross-Border Purchasing Considerations for Diamond Laps

What are the common risks when importing diamond tools across borders?

The primary risk is grit contamination, where a single oversized diamond particle on a fine lap can ruin a high-value gemstone. Another risk is shipping damage; diamond laps are thin and can bend if not packed in reinforced, flat wooden or heavy-duty cardboard cases. What are the logistics and customs precautions for shipping to specific regions?

Diamond laps are often classified under HS Code 6804.21 (Millstones, grinding wheels, etc., of agglomerated synthetic or natural diamond). Ensure the supplier provides a detailed Packing List and Commercial Invoice to avoid customs delays. For heavy shipments, sea freight (FOB) is more economical, but for high-precision thin laps, air freight with 'Do Not Stack' labels is recommended to prevent warping under the weight of other cargo.
